Output 08395cb80eecf032c8896bfa5f9aeee8dcc91da51e7a90b438e93dc906ec1ecc:7

value
340498
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 025ea25ec60844d8cf0e55fb9ac1399b8e0723e8 OP_EQUALVERIFY OP_CHECKSIG
address
1DXigrpWChahJkZy3Kn3iE5qyE2nXKdk1
transaction
08395cb80eecf032c8896bfa5f9aeee8dcc91da51e7a90b438e93dc906ec1ecc
spent
true